Would love to hear them do another megamix like the 03 and 08 BBC radio broadcasts, those are easily some of their most amazon and under-appreciated work. Like the part in the 2008 set when they drop Drane over Davy DMX + Planet Rock - to paraphrase former watmm curmudgeonly cunt Dr Clitterhouse, it's like if you're a dj/mixologist hearing these you can't help but ask yourself why bother trying.
